Celebrate your love story with the Today, Tomorrow, Forever Wedding Collection from Finchley Florist. Designed for modern couples who want timeless elegance, this premium floral package brings together fragrant, romantic blooms expertly arranged for a picture-perfect wedding day.

Choose from three flexible packages to suit your guest list and budget. The Intimate Package is ideal for smaller celebrations of 50-75 guests and includes 1 bridal bouquet, 3 bridesmaid bouquets, 3 corsages and 4 groom boutonnieres. The Original Package suits weddings of 75-100 guests with 1 bridal bouquet, 5 bridesmaid bouquets, 5 corsages and 6 groom boutonnieres. Planning a grand affair? The Ultimate Package is perfect for 100+ guests, with 1 bridal bouquet, 7 bridesmaid bouquets, 7 corsages and 8 groom boutonnieres.
